Description

The Game to Reunite the United States What if a crisis has split the U.S. into many polarized factions? What would it take to reunite the United States? Played on an area map of the U.S., through skillful play, combined with the luck of the dice and random event cards, players assume control of a faction that is trying to reunite a hypothetical "shattered" U.S. by any means necessary... military or economic. The game is played through a variable number of turns until either a player wins an "automatic" victory (i.e.-controls more than 1/2 the map) or turns are played out in which case the player with the most controlled areas wins.
